Minimum time and minimum number of classes
are based on our testing cycles
even if a student chooses not to test. Students who meet the minimum
requirements, but then take time off from classes will need to
talk with the chief instructor to determine when they will be prepared to test.
Students who earn stripes (Ninja-6 and Jr, Teen and Adult White - Recommended
Black Belts)
must earn the RED skill tape stripe to be eligible to
test
even if they got a no-change the previous testing at this same rank.
See "other requirements" column for additional expectations for students to be
eligible to test.
Students who do not pass testing will not pay for the next testing at this same
rank.
Once the student passes to the new rank, you will then pay for the next testing.
(For example if a Brown Belt does not pass testing, you
do not pay for testing
until s/he passes and becomes a Senior Brown Belt and is signing up to test for
Red Belt)
Black Belts with longer time-in-rank requirements may test at the very next belt
testing as long as
they have been coming to class consistently each week of the new testing cycle.

(Once a student has earned the rank of 6th Degree Black Belt, there are no additional testings, but the time requirement to achieve the next rank is in years equal to the number of bars on the current belt. For example, once you are a 6th degree, you must wait 6 years to perform a demo and to be awarded your 7th Degree Black Belt.) | For students who meet time requirements, but stop coming to class for a period of time, the chief instructor will determine when they will be eligible to test. | # of classes required are per OUR testing cycle even if a student chooses not to test. |
Definition of symbols #-Must break with Different Legs ^-Testing for 3rd Degree and higher, one foot technique station has one additional board added |
